1H‐NMR studies on nucleotide binding to the catalytic sites of bovine mitochondrial F1‐ATPase

Abstract
The conformation of adenine nucleotides bound to bovine mitochondrial F1‐ATPase was investigated using transfer nuclear Overhauser enhancement measurements. It is shown that all nucleotides investigated adopt a predominantly anti conformation when bound to the catalytic sites. Furthermore, the experiment suggests that 8‐azido‐ADP and 8‐azido‐ATP, which are predominantly in the syn conformation in solution, are in the anti conformation when bound to F1 catalytic sites.
